87,904
社区成员
发帖
与我相关
我的任务
分享
new Vue({
el: '.rl-top',
data: {
PlayerData: [],
apiUrl: "../../Handler/PhotoSelection.ashx?methodName=QueryPhotoSelection"
},
ready: function () {
this.GetPlayerData();
},
methods:
{
GetPlayerData: function () {
this.$http({
method: 'GET',
url: this.apiUrl
}).
then((response) => {
if (response.data) {
this.$set('PlayerData', JSON.parse(response.data)[0]);
}
}).catch(function (response) {
console.log(response);
});
},
VoteB: function (id) {
$.ajax({
type: "GET",
dataType: 'json',
async: false,
url: "../../Handler/PhotoSelection.ashx",
data: {
"methodName": "Vote",
"Id": id
},
success: function (data) {
var html = "";
if (data == 0) {
html = '<div class="box"><p>今天您已经投票成功,不能再投票</p><button class="box-btn">好</button></div>';
} else if (data > 0) {
html = '<div class="box"><p>投票成功</p><button class="box-btn">好</button></div>';
}
$('.coverdiv').append(html);
$('.coverdiv').css('display', 'block');
$('.box-btn').on('click', function () {
$('.coverdiv').empty();
$('.coverdiv').css('display', 'none');
});
}
});
}
},
});